Guy ROUX distributes the balloons to the kids in the neighborhoods, of course, but, moreover, he and his fellows (because this is not my part from a personal attack, it is the system of which they are only the agents who is in question) encourage young people to return to football training school by promising them marvelous careers; there, they serve only as raw material where, after a merciless selection, will be recruited the few elements capable of ensuring the level of spectacle compatible with the financial profitability of the club.

All the others will be rejected and fall from the top with their broken fallacious dreams: we are far from a playful and disinterested practice of sport where a maximum of children could find their account.
Isn't that a waste?
